Configuration
MD18112 $MN_MM_KIND_OF_SUMCORR, bit 4=0: (Properties of sum offset in the TO
area) default setting:
Only one set of sum offsets exists per DL number.
We refer in general to the sum offset.
This describes the data represented by $TC_SCPx.

Tool T = t is active. With the data in the figure, the following is programmed:
D2
; Cutting edge offsets, i.e., $TC_DP3 to $TC_DP11 + wear ($TC_DP12 to
$TC_DP20) + adapter dimension
...
DL=1
; Sum offset 1 is added to the previous D2 compensations, i.e., $TC_SCP13
to $TC_SCP21.
...
DL=2
; Sum offset 2 is added to the D2 compensation instead of sum offset 1, i.e.,
$TC_SCP23 to $TC_SCP31.
...
DL=0
; Deselection of sum offset;
only the data of D2 remain active.
